However I will show you how you can use PROC ANOVA to compute the means differences as per your example. Using PROC ANOVA allows you do get the differences directly without having to do much in the way of data manipulation.

proc sort data=crossoverdesign;
by stdtyp period trtgrp;
run;
proc anova data=crossoverdesign;
by stdtyp period;
class trtgrp;
model sbp dbp = trtgrp;
means trtgrp / cldiff dunnett;
ods select none;
ods output CLDiffs=CLDiffs(drop=method uppercl lowercl significance);
run;
ods select all;
proc print data=CLDiffs;
run;
